In the late 90's, back during the original ECW days, The Dudley Boyz were one of the hottest acts around. I'm talking about the 2-man duo (sans Joey Gertner or Sign Guy) of Buh-Buh Ray Dudley & D-von Dudley, not the many other Dudleyz through the years (Big Dick, Dances With, etc.) At one time, although obviously blinded by markdom™ I would have even said that The Dudley Boyz were my favorite tag team of all-time. To this day, I don't think that there is a better finish in the history of professional wrestling than the Dudley Death Drop [3D]. The way it was booked like it was death in ECW was incredible. Breaking Beulah's neck, scoring the first pinfall on Masato Tanaka, winning the ECW World Tag Team Titles multiple times, etc.

Flash-forward sometime and the Dudleyz move to WWF. They get over, again, and are remembered for table spots (where unfortunately The 3D became more of a Pancake/Slapjack than a neckbreaker) and had great gimmick matches, be it TLC, Table, whatever with the likes of The Hardy Boyz, Edge & Christian, Too Cool or even The Acolytes. They were also notorious for putting women through tables, like Lita, Trish Stratus or even Mae Young. WWF tried to split up The Dudleyz for awhile. D-Von became a preacher & brought in Batista as his "deacon." Bubba on RAW was trying to play Dusty Rhodes to Triple H's Ric Flair. Neither really worked and The Dudleyz were put back together as a tag team before leaving WWF.


A few stints in Japan (where they even managed to win some gold) but The Dudleyz, now Team 3D due to WWE owning The Dudley Boyz name, went to TNA. Both got pretty fat and out of shape. At one time, The Nasty Boys were brought in and even in their shape they managed to outwork the Dudleyz. Maybe that was the kick in the ass that they needed. Both have since gotten into a lot better shape, maybe even the best shape of their careers. Certainly the best shape for Bully Ray, whom is one of the best heels going today in all of wrestling. Brother Devon (is that still his name?) is the TNA Television Champion and I do feel like he still feels lost without Buh-Buh around but he hasn't flopped flying solo this time like he did as the Reverend.

In approximately three weeks, both contracts for Bully Ray and Devon come to an end with TNA/Impact Wrestling. It has been reported that Team 3D are upset with how negotiations have gone and they feel disrespected that it has taken this long and gotten to this level. So if there is a semblance of a chance that they could both walk, I thought we could talk about it. So here's the question I pose to you all: Would you like to see The Dudley Boyz have another run in WWE?
